Definición y significado de "adapt"en inglés

to adapt
01

adaptar

to change something in a way that suits a new purpose or situation better
Transitive: to adapt sth
to adapt definition and meaning
example
Ejemplos
The company had to adapt its marketing strategy to reach a global audience.
La empresa tuvo que adaptar su estrategia de marketing para llegar a una audiencia global.
Animals in the wild often adapt their behavior to survive in different environments.
Los animales en la naturaleza a menudo adaptan su comportamiento para sobrevivir en diferentes entornos.
02

adaptar

to change a book or play in a way that can be made into a movie, TV series, etc.
Transitive: to adapt a book or play
to adapt definition and meaning
example
Ejemplos
The screenwriter adapted the bestselling novel into a screenplay.
El guionista adaptó la novela más vendida a un guión.
The director worked closely with the playwright to adapt the stage production for television.
El director trabajó estrechamente con el dramaturgo para adaptar la producción escénica para la televisión.
03

adaptarse

to adjust oneself to fit into a new environment or situation
Transitive: to adapt oneself to sth
Intransitive: to adapt to sth
example
Ejemplos
After moving abroad, he had to quickly adapt to the local culture.
Después de mudarse al extranjero, tuvo que adaptarse rápidamente a la cultura local.
She has adapted herself to the demands of college life quite well.
Ella se ha adaptado bastante bien a las exigencias de la vida universitaria.
